Full Description

The AFFC10-23-100-THT-T header connector, manufactured by Assmann WSW, is a crucial component for various electronic applications. This vertical header features 23 positions with a 2.54mm pitch, making it suitable for dense board layouts. Designed for through-hole technology (THT), it offers a strong and durable connection to the PCB. Supreme Components International is an authorised distributor of Assmann WSW products, guaranteeing the authenticity and quality of this connector. This header is commonly used for creating reliable board-to-board connections in devices ranging from consumer electronics to industrial equipment.
